Submission #505517

#TimeUsernameProblemLanguageResultExecution timeMemory
505517MazaalaiChessboard (IZhO18_chessboard)C++17
8 / 100
1 ms292 KiB
#include <bits/stdc++.h>
using namespace std;
int n;
signed main() {
	cin >> n;
	// n = 6;
	int x = 1, ans = n * n / 2;
	for (int i = 2; i * i <= n; i++) {
		if (n % i == 0) {
			int j = n / i;
			ans = min(ans, j * j / 2 * i * i);
			swap(i, j);
			ans = min(ans, j * j / 2 * i * i);
			swap(i, j);
		}
	}
	cout << ans << '\n';
}

Compilation message (stderr)

chessboard.cpp: In function 'int main()':
chessboard.cpp:7:6: warning: unused variable 'x' [-Wunused-variable]
    7 |  int x = 1, ans = n * n / 2;
      |      ^
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...